What is a financial controller?

A financial controller is a mid-level manager who works under a company’s chief financial officer (CFO). As a financial controller, your responsibilities and duties include utilizing financial analytics software to generate and assess financial records and reports that will help your company make investment decisions and maximize profits. You may oversee financial operations, like payroll and billing, or evaluate your company’s supply chain. You may also assess current investment strategies and recommend or advise against future ones after conducting risk analytics.

What does a financial controller do?

A Financial Controller is responsible for overseeing the accounting operations and financial reporting of a company. They ensure that financial statements are accurate, manage budgets, and enforce internal controls to safeguard the company's assets. Financial Controllers often supervise accounting staff, prepare financial forecasts, and work closely with senior management to support strategic planning. Their role is crucial in maintaining the financial health and regulatory compliance of the organization.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a financial controller?

To thrive as a Financial Controller, you need strong expertise in accounting principles, financial reporting, and budgeting, typically supported by a degree in finance or accounting and certifications such as CPA or ACCA. Proficiency with financial management software like SAP, Oracle, or QuickBooks, as well as advanced Excel skills, is highly valued. Att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for this role. These skills and qualifications are essential for ensuring accurate financial oversight, regulatory compliance, and informed decision-making within an organization.

What are some of the main challenges financial controllers face during month-end and year-end closing periods?

Financial Controllers often encounter tight deadlines and increased workloads during month-end and year-end closing periods. They must ensure accuracy and compliance in financial statements, coordinate with multiple departments to gather data, and quickly resolve discrepancies. Effective organization, clear communication, and the ability to work under pressure are essential during these peak times. Many Controllers also implement process improvements to streamline reporting and reduce close-cycle times for future periods.

How much can a financial controller make?

A financial controller's salary varies based on experience, industry, and location, but typically ranges from $80,000 to $150,000 annually. Senior controllers with certifications like CPA or CMA and strong financial management skills tend to earn higher salaries, especially in larger organizations or metropolitan areas.

I am currently seeking a Financial Controller for my client based on the South Shore. This is a permanent hybrid position.

Mission

- Oversee and coordinate accounting activities and the preparation of monthly financial reports.
- Review and approve financial statements, journal entries, balance sheet items, and variance analyses.
- Ensure compliance with internal controls and IFRS and/or US GAAP accounting standards.
- Supervise the team and ensure that deadlines are met and the quality of financial information is maintained.
- Participate in external audits as well as in acquisitions, mergers, and the integration of new properties.
- Serve as an advisor to operational teams and respond to requests from internal and external clients.

Your profile

- CPA with 10 or more years of accounting experience, including team management.
- Excellent skills in prioritizing tasks, customer service, and solving complex problems.
- Inspirational leadership, attention to detail, excellent judgment, and the ability to handle stress.
- Strong focus on continuous improvement and process optimization.
- Ability to explain financial information in layman’s terms to non-financial stakeholders.
- Bilingualism in French and English required.
